Question: My son keeps getting a foul taste in the roof of his mouth and if he doesn't spit it out, he vomits.
Nobody can figure this out.
He is spitting all of the time. this interferes wioth his life.

Hii. The foul taste of the mouth may be due to nasal or oral cause specially due to infection, poor oral hygiene or due to acid reflux. So you need to consult an ent surgeon and get oral cavity and nose checked. Poor oral cavity hygiene is very common and can be treated by betadine gargle. Any nose infection like acute allergic rhinitis, enlarged adenoid will have foul taste in mouth as it continuously create allergic discharge in the nose. So you may need to do a x ray of nose, an endoscopy to see the inside of the nose. You can start nasal spray, nasoclear saline nasal drop to clear the discharge. Acid reflux can also cause similar foul taste and can be reduced by antacid, drinking more water.
